Technical Publisher Notes

Before deploying this asset, consider the following technical checks:

  1. Contrast and Readability: Ensure the SVG contrasts well against your background colors. Test it in black and white to check for clarity.
  2. Font Pairing: Preview the graphic alongside serif, sans-serif, script, and handwritten fonts to see what complements its bold style.
  3. File Size and Performance: Although SVGs are vector-based and lightweight, always optimize your final web exports. Compress images properly to maintain fast load times, which is critical for SEO and user experience.
  4. Licensing Verification: Confirm the commercial license terms. Since this is a digital download, ensure you are permitted to use it for monetized websites, affiliate pages, and paid content products. Most craft marketplaces allow commercial use, but verifying this protects your business.
